Nakajima N, Bowerman HH, Collins EA. Nonlinear Viscoelastic Behavior of Butadiene—Acrylonitrile Copolymers Filled with Carbon Black. RUBBER CHEMISTRY AND TECHNOLOGY 1978. [DOI: 10.5254/1.3545837] [Citation(s) in RCA: 3]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.1]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/11/2022]
Abstract
Abstract
Various viscoelastic measurements including dynamic mechanical measurements in tension at 110 Hz from −60–160°C, tensile stress relaxation measurements with 100% elongation at 25, 54, and 98°C, capillary flow measurements at 70, 100, and 125°C, and high-speed tensile stress-strain measurements carried to break at 25, 56, and 98°C were performed on four samples of carbon-black-filled butadiene—acrylonitrile copolymers. All the data were treated with the same equation for time-temperature conversion. The capillary viscosity—shear rate curves were significantly lower than the complex viscosity—angular frequency curves, indicating “strain softening” with extrusion. The viscosity was estimated from the stress-strain relationship at the yield point. The viscosity as a function of the strain rate is significantly higher than the complex viscosity as a function of angular frequency, indicating “strain hardening” with extension. The strain softening and strain hardening are attributable to the structural changes upon deformation of the carbon-black-filled elastomers. With the unfilled elastomers, neither strain softening nor strain hardening were observed in similar measurements.

Nakajima N, Collins EA. Viscoelastic Properties of SBR Containing Particles of Crosslinked Polystyrene. RUBBER CHEMISTRY AND TECHNOLOGY 1978. [DOI: 10.5254/1.3535718] [Citation(s) in RCA: 0] [Impact Index Per Article: 0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/11/2022]
Abstract
Abstract
It has been shown that methods are available for fundamental characterization of viscoelastic behavior of elastomers containing crosslinked particles. With the Rheometrics mechanical spectrometer and the Mooney rheometer operated at slow speeds, the elastic modulus and loss modulus were obtained at 100°C in the frequency range of 2.5×10−4−2.5×102 rad·s−1. In this frequency range, both the rubbery response of the SBR matrix and the response of polystyrene copolymer particles were observed. The former was in the higher frequencies and the latter in the lower frequencies, with a considerable overlap of both responses. From the magnitude of the temperature-time shift, it was learned that the deformations of both SBR matrix and polystyrene copolymer particles were involved. The steady-shear viscosities were measured with the Instron capillary rheometer. At extrusion temperatures of 85 and 100°C, the extrudates were distorted at the high shear rates. Calculations show that the polystyrene copolymer phase attains the glassy state, because pressure and frequency raise the glass transition from 51°C to the extrusion temperature.

Abstract
A new enzymatic method for the determination of serum pseudo-cholinesterase activity is described. Choline, which is liberated from benzoylcholine as substrate by cholinesterase, is oxidized by choline oxidase to betaine with the simultaneous production of hydrogen peroxide, which oxidatively couples with 4-aminoantipyrine and phenol in the presence of peroxidase to yield a chromogen with maximal absorbance at 500 nm. The calibration curve is linear up to 1500 units per liter of serum. The method is reproducible, and the results correlate well with those obtained by the method using butyrylthiocholine as substrate and 5,5'-dithiobis-(2-nitrobenzoic acid) as color reagent.

Nakajima N, Collins EA. Fundamental Observation on Deformation and Failure Characteristics of SBR 1500. RUBBER CHEMISTRY AND TECHNOLOGY 1977. [DOI: 10.5254/1.3535175] [Citation(s) in RCA: 5]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.1]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/11/2022]
Abstract
Abstract
The processing of raw elastomers involves viscoelastic properties at both small and large deformations. It also involves ultimate properties, because the deformation under processing conditions often exceeds the failure limit. The present work describes these properties in the processing ranges of temperature and deformation rate. Therefore, the results may be used for interpreting processability. Also, relative differences in molecular weight, its distribution, long-chain branching, and gels may be detected by comparing the above data for different samples. The results summarized in master curves and a failure envelope indicate that the essential information is obtainable with limited experiments, for example, with the Rheovibron and the variable-speed Mooney rheometer.

Nakajima N, Harrell ER, Collins EA. Viscoelastic Characterization of Ethylene-Propylene-Diene Terpolymer Elastomers. RUBBER CHEMISTRY AND TECHNOLOGY 1977. [DOI: 10.5254/1.3535138] [Citation(s) in RCA: 4]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.1]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/11/2022]
Abstract
Abstract
A practical range of frequency with the Rheometric mechanical spectrometer for the determination of G′ and G″ was shown to be from 2.5×10−2 to 2.5×102s−1, but one decade lower frequency may be reached routinely. The values G′ and G″ may be calculated from the steady-state viscosity curve obtained with the variable-speed Mooney rheometer. However, with samples having long-chain branching, the calculated G′ and G″ are somewhat higher, the difference being close in magnitude to the error of the measurements. With the variable-speed Mooney rheometer, the highest available shear rate is 16 s−1, about one decade less than that with the Rheometrics instrument. With high-molecular-weight rubbers, the range is further reduced, because of “slipping” or “fracturing” of the polymer. On the other hand, the Mooney rheometer enables one to extend the low-frequency range to 2×10−3s−1 very conveniently. The degree of long-chain branching may be estimated from the viscoelastic behavior by comparing complex viscosity and steady-state viscosity at the same time scale, both measurements being made with a Mooney rheometer at a slow speed with a single charge of sample.

Nakajima N, Sreepada Rao TK, Sakai A, Butt KH, Kountz SL. Effects of intravenous bolus dosages of methylprednisolone and local radiation on renal allograft rejection and patient mortality. SURGERY, GYNECOLOGY & OBSTETRICS 1977; 144:63-6. [PMID: 318773] [Citation(s) in RCA: 0] [Impact Index Per Article: 0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/14/2022]
Abstract
One hundred and thirty of 179 rejection episodes encountered in 205 transplants were reversed by treatment with a bolus preparation of methylprednisolone. Ninety-six of these episodes also required an increase in oral prednisone dosage. No beneficial effect on over-all graft survival was noted, but a significant rise in the mortality, secondary to sepsis, was noted in those who received more than 5 grams of methylprednisolone. Local radiation to the graft did not contribute to better graft survival or mortality.

Nakajima N, Collins EA. Rheological Characteristics of Gum Elastomers. RUBBER CHEMISTRY AND TECHNOLOGY 1976. [DOI: 10.5254/1.3534951] [Citation(s) in RCA: 7]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.1]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/11/2022]
Abstract
Abstract
A systematic characterization of gum elastomers may be done by measuring viscoelastic and ultimate properties. The viscoelastic properties of amorphous elastomers can be reduced to a master curve by means of the temperature-time, pressure-time, and strain-time correspondence principles. If a structure, e.g. crystallinity, develops with a change of temperature, pressure, or strain, such structural change may be regarded as a deviation. The ultimate properties may be represented either as stress-strain at break, modulus-strain at break, rupture-energy-deformation-rate, or stress-at-break-deformation-rate and strain-at-break-deformation-rate. The modulus-strain-at-break plot shows promise for interpreting mill processability in terms of the basic rheological properties. The rupture-energy-deformation-rate plot supplies a useful quantitative input for mill mixing.

Nakajima N, Goldson H, Butt K, Sakai A, Kountz S. Clinical study of second kidney transplantation. THE JAPANESE JOURNAL OF SURGERY 1976; 6:24-28. [PMID: 789953 DOI: 10.1007/bf02468616] [Citation(s) in RCA: 0] [Impact Index Per Article: 0]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[MESH Headings]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 12/24/2022]
Abstract
During the period from November 1972 to February 1975, 39 patients received second renal grafts in our institution. The clinical course of the patients was analyzed and compared with 121 patients who received only one graft during the same period. The graft survival either from living related or cadaveric sources was inferior in the second graft group. However, mortality was not increased by re-transplantation. Major differences were noted in the occurrence of hyperacute or accelerated type rejections. There was a high incidence of this type of rejection in the second graft group, especially in the simultaneous retransplant group.

Nakajima N, Collins EA. Capillary Rheometry of Carbon-Black-Filled Butadiene—Acrylonitrile Copolymers. RUBBER CHEMISTRY AND TECHNOLOGY 1975. [DOI: 10.5254/1.3539663] [Citation(s) in RCA: 16] [Impact Index Per Article: 0.3] [Reference Citation Analysis] [Abstract] [Track Full Text] [Subscribe] [Scholar Register] [Indexed: 11/11/2022]
Abstract
Abstract
Capillary rheometry of carbon-black-filled butadiene—acrylonitrile copolymers at 125°C was performed over a wide shear rate range. The data were corrected for pressure loss in the barrel and at the capillary entrance, and for the non-Newtonian velocity profile (Rabinowitsch correction). No appreciable effect of pressure on viscosity was observed. The die swell values were very small, 1.1–1.4. This fact and the shape of the plots of shear stress vs. shear rate imply the presence of a particulate structure, which is probably built by carbon black surrounded with bound rubber. Unlike the behavior of raw amorphous elastomers, the steady-shear viscosity, the dynamic complex viscosity, and the viscosity calculated from tensile stress-strain behavior were significantly different from each other. That is, the capillary flow data indicated an alteration of the structure towards strain softening, and the tensile stress-strain behavior showed strain hardening, indicating retention of the structure up to the yield point. In the dynamic measurement, being conducted at very small strain, the structure is least disturbed. With unfilled elastomers essentially the same deformational mechanism was believed to be responsible in these three measurements, because the results can be expressed by a single master curve.
